Is it possible for a Modern app to crash Win32 ones? I swear this is happening with Feedback Hub. I thought it was coincidence at first, but a small though troubling percentage of the time that I run it, fairly soon after one of Firefox, Opera, Foxit Reader, etc tells me that it has crashed. Once, two of them died within seconds of each other. No trace is left behind in the application log like with a normal application error. I've taken not to running it now to avoid this.
The only time I've seen a uwp app affect a normal program is Edge + mpc-hc. Moving the window or tab around will trigger the play/pause command in mpc for some reason. Never seen it crash another program though. Tried the usual sfc? You can also repair apps in Settings under apps & features.
